Animate your Start screen

Whenever you turn on your PC and log on to your Windows 8, you must have noticed an animated performance of your Start screen on the first display. It looks pleasant and attracts your concentration for a while. The dilemma in this case is that you will not find out this animation again, until you restart your PC. Here is a tweak that would help you to bring about animations to your Start screen, by your own self. Follow the steps given below.

  • Open Registry Editor through the steps noted earlier in this article
  • Navigate through HKEY_CURRENT_USER, under Computer node, to reach the following key
  • Software\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\ImmersiveShell\Grid

Start screen would animate on each appearance

  • Right click Grid key, go to New, and create a DWORD Value
  • Name this value as Launcher_SessionLoginAnimation_OnShow
  • Double click this value to Modify, and replace 0 with 1, in the Value data field

Profile image in the top right corner would animate

  • Create another New DWORD Value in the same area
  • Name this value as Launcher_SessionLogin_Icon_Offset
  • Double click this value to Modify, and put the Value data not more than 1000

Pin to Start screen

This is a locked feature of Windows 8, which adds an option in the right click menu of an icon. This option states the same as it does in the sub heading. On selection of this option, a shortcut tile of the application or process is created in the Start screen. This is an accessible way to execute the function and does not require carrying lengthy procedures. To acquire this option in your icons’ right click menu, do as stated below.

  • Go to the Registry Editor, by typing ‘regedit’ in the Search box
  • Navigate through H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T, under Computer node, to reach the following key
  • * and then shell
  • Right click shell key, and go to New, to create a Key
  • Name this newly created key as pintostartscreen
  • Now right click the newly created key, and choose to create a New String Value
  • Name this value as MUIVerb
  • Double click it to Modify, type ‘@shell32.dll,-51201’ in Value data field, and press OK to save
  • Right click pintostartscreen, to create another New String Value, naming it as NeverDefault
  • Right click pintostartscreen, to create another New String Value, naming it as Description
  • Double click it to Modify, type ‘@shell32.dll,-51201’ in Value data field, and press OK to save
  • Right click pintostartscreen, to create another New String Value, naming it as MultiSelectModel
  • Double click it to Modify, type ‘Single’ in Value data field, and press OK to save

  • Now Right click pintostartscreen, to create a New Key
  • Name this key as command
  • Right click command, to create a New String Value, naming it as DelegateExecutive
  • Double click it to Modify, type ‘{470C0EBD-5D73-4d58-9CED-E91E22E23282}’ in Value data field
  • Press OK to save

Bypass Start screen

Beyond the happy users of innovative Start screen, there still exist some traditional operators. These operators stick to whatever purpose they have, to use a computer, either due to lack of exposure to new user interfaces or other reasons. If you are one of these users, here is the way to bypass this screen and boot directly onto your Desktop screen.

  • Open Windows Registry Editor, through the procedure mentioned above
  • Navigate through H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, under Computer node, to reach the following key
  • S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Winlogon
  • Click to highlight Winlogon, and in the right panel, locate a Value named Shell
  • Double click Shell to Modify
  • Replace explorer.exe written in the Value data text field, with explorer.exe /select,explorer.exe
  • Click OK to save your changes
  • Exit Registry Editor
